Federally funded research data repository requirement deadline is Dec. 31

Categories: Grant Opportunities, Library Resources

Implementation of the Office of Science and Technology Policy (OSTP) memo (the “Nelson memo”) mandating federally funded research data be deposited in a digital repository will take effect Dec. 31, 2025. Data impacted is for research funded in 2025 or later. The Nelson memo requires free, open access to peer-reviewed publications and associated research data, […]

Useful tools for tracking article submission compliance

Categories: Library Resources

New policies and procedures created by federal granting agencies have added a layer of compliance maintenance related to article submissions. The good news is that there are several tools to help you to track the progression of your article submissions as you work toward ensuring open access compliance.
